Lecture-2 hours; discussion-1 hour; term paper.Prerequisite: upper division standing. Origin and development of African descent communities and culture in the Caribbean and Latin America: (a) the evidence for pre-Columbian arrivals; (b) the African slave trade and its aftermath; (c) the emergence of the African-creole cultures. Offered in alternate years. GE credit: ArtHum, Div, Wrt.-(I.) Ng'weno
